Bill 000214
Controlled by Committee on Public Property and Public Works


Description

Authorizing the Philadelphia Authority for Industrial Development ("PAID") to purchase a certain 18.41-acre tract of land situate at 3101 East Orthodox street, for a consideration not to exceed Eight Hundred Seventy-four Thousand Five Hundred Dollars ($874,500), under and subject to the terms and conditions of the Philadelphia Industrial and Commercial Development Agreement between the City, PAID, and Philadelphia Industrial Development Corporation (PIDC).
